Educational Trailers "Have Left the Building"  <full article>
Wisconsin Alliance for Fire Safety (WAFS) is pleased to announce that 4 additional Educational Trailers have been picked up or delivered to four fortunate statewide communities for use as an educational resource for housing of specific fire and burn prevention equipment in their local and surrounding communities.
